All the files of this distribution remain in directories +wich name is "fourier". +texmf/dvips/fourier +texmf/fonts/tfm/public/fourier +texmf/fonts/type1/public/fourier +texmf/fonts/vf/public/fourier +texmf/tex/latex/fourier + +BEWARE +fourier uses utopia as his base font. Utopia has been gracefully donated by +Adobe but his licence is more restrictive than LPPL (it is nocharge and +freely distributable software, but it's *not* free software.) +Four files are concerned by this licence : +texmf/fonts/type1/adobe/utopia/putr8a.pfb +texmf/fonts/type1/adobe/utopia/putri8a.pfb +texmf/fonts/type1/adobe/utopia/putb8a.pfb +texmf/fonts/type1/adobe/utopia/putbi8a.pfb + +And here is the licence of utopia + +% The following notice accompanied the Utopia font: +% +% Permission to use, reproduce, display and distribute the listed +% typefaces is hereby granted, provided that the Adobe Copyright notice +% appears in all whole and partial copies of the software and that the +% following trademark symbol and attribution appear in all unmodified +% copies of the software: +% +% Copyright (c) 1989 Adobe Systems Incorporated +% Utopia (R) +% Utopia is a registered trademark of Adobe Systems Incorporated +% +% The Adobe typefaces (Type 1 font program, bitmaps and Adobe Font +% Metric files) donated are: +% +% Utopia Regular +% Utopia Italic +% Utopia Bold +% Utopia Bold Italic + +Note that Adobe sells two packages of fonts (utopia = 6 fonts, and utopia +expert = 16 fonts) which are fully usable with fourier (see expert and +oldstyle options below). + +3 - INSTALLATION +The texmf tree provides a standard TDS. +You have to install all the "fourier" directories of the fourier texmf tree +in one of yours texmf trees. + +If you don't still have the four utopia fonts (texmf/fonts/type1/adobe/utopia/), +you have to install them too. + +If you have a licence for the commercial utopia packages, you have to +rename the *.pfb files to suit the declarations in fourier-utopia-expert.map + (or to modify this file). Mac fonts should be contverted to pfb format (with +t1unmac, for instance). + +4 - CONFIGURATION +With updmap +run +% updmap --enable Map fourier.map + +if you need to install the commercial packages + +% updmap --enable Map fourier-utopia-expert.map + +If you don't have updmap or don't want to use it +For dvips, add these lines in config.ps +p +fourier.map +eventually +p +fourier-utopia-expert.map + +For pdf(la)tex add these lines in pdftex.cfg +map +fourier.map +eventually +map +fourier-utopia-expert.map + +If you have problems when installing fourier, please tell me. + +5 - USAGE + +If you need more symbols ask me (I don't promise anything if you need a +complete alphabet!) + +Usage : \usepackage[]{fourier} +Don't call \usepackage[T1]{fontenc} or \usepackage{textcomp} as they are +already loaded by fourier. + + +The options are + +* maths : sloped (default) and upright. With upright greek lowercases are +upright and so are roman uppercases (a la french!). + +\otheralpha, \otherbeta, etc. can be used to switch to the other-sloped +greek symbol. + +* text : +-- poorman (default) the 4 standard fonts +-- expert: expert full set (if you have the fonts!) with lining digits +-- oldstyle: expert set with oldstyle text digits +-- fulloldstyle: expert set with oldstye digits in text and in math. + +with the three last options the following commands are provided +\sbseries \textsb semi-bold +\blackseries \textblack extra-bold +\titleshape \texttitle titling (caps only) + + \lining and \oldstyle allow you to change the style of digits (use them in +a group). + +amsmath compatibility: full (I hope). + +amssymb : +No need to call it if you only need: + +\mathbb (A..Z, 1, k) + +\leqslant\geqslant\vDash\intercal\blacktriangleleft\blacktriangleright +\nleqslant\ngeqslant\nparallel\complement\hslash\nexists\varsubsetneq + +If you need others amssymb symbols please, call amssymb *before* fourier + +Other commands: + +A slanted parallel symbol (french poeple like it!) +$\parallelslant$ +$\nparallelslant$ + +More integrals +$\iint,\iiint$ +$\oiint,\oiiint,\slashint$ +\[\iint,\iiint,\oiint,\oiiint,\slashint\] + +A special QED symbol for a false proof (of course you need it, don't you ?) +$\thething$ + +XSwords symbols +$\xswordsup$ $\xswordsdown$ + -- cgit v1.2.3
